Analysis
Lebanon recorded 0.3563 for vulnerability score, sensitivity in 2024.
That represents a change of up 4.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, vulnerability score, sensitivity in Lebanon peaked at 0.3728 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 0.3402, in 2016.
That places Lebanon 61st out of 182 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

About this data
The ND-GAIN index is a global free open-source index, that measures a country’s current vulnerability to climate disruptions and assesses a country’s readiness to leverage private and public sector investment for adaptive actions. The IMF-adapted ND-GAIN index is an adaptation of the original index, adjusted by IMF staff to replace the Doing Business (DB) Index, used as source data in the original ND-GAIN, because the DB database has been discontinued by the World Bank in 2020 and it is no longer allowed in IMF work. The IMF-adapted ND-GAIN is an interim solution offered by IMF staff until the ND-GAIN compilers will review the methodology and replace the DB index.
